FINDING FILL WEIGHT

Fill weight is the starting point for all candle calculations.
It must be measured for each container, it cannot be reliably estimated from the label volume.

Water method

(most common, quick)

  • Place the empty container on a scale
  • Tare the scale to zero
  • Fill the container with water to your intended fill level (account for lid clearance if applicable, leave a small gap so the lid does not touch the wax)

Note the weight in grams

Multiply by the density factor for your wax type (0.86 for soy, 0.90 for most others)

The result is your fill weight

Fill weight =
water weight x density factor

Example:
water weight = 220g,
using soy wax

Fill weight = 220 x 0.86 = 189g

Save the fill weight for each container you use regularly. You only need to measure once per container type and fill level.

Melted wax method

(most precise)

  • Melt the wax you plan to use for this candle
  • Place the empty container on a scale
  • Tare the scale to zero
  • Pour the melted wax into the container to your intended fill level
  • Read the weight on the scale — this IS your fill weight, no conversion needed
  • This method is more accurate than the water method because it accounts for the specific density of your exact wax batch. Recommended for production testing.
